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of photovoltaic modules, and particularly relates to a frame cavity heat dissipation type photovoltaic module integrated structure which comprises an integrated photovoltaic structure, a triangular supporting base, a lifting column and a photovoltaic layout cross beam. The integrated photovoltaic structure is composed of an aluminum alloy frame, a photovoltaic structure and a heat dissipation cavity frame, the heat dissipation cavity frame is fixedly installed in the aluminum alloy frame, and the photovoltaic structure is installed on the aluminum alloy frame and wraps the heat dissipation cavity frame. According to the invention, the memory alloy spring has the benefit of temperature detection, and if the temperature of the photovoltaic module rises, the memory alloy spring extends, so that the first metal sheet slides in the cavity and is in contact with and presses against the second metal sheet, and the driving motor starts to work and drives the first gear to rotate; and under the meshing transmission action of the first gear and the second gear, the fan rotating shaft rotates, and internal heat is discharged through the small heat dissipation holes, so that the effect of rapidly reducing the temperature of the photovoltaic module is achieved.

Technical Field

[0001] This invention relates to a photovoltaic module, specifically to an integrated structure of a frame cavity heat dissipation photovoltaic module. Background Technology

[0002] Traditional photovoltaic module products mainly consist of a front transparent glass panel, a front EVA (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er) film, a crystalline silicon solar cell, a rear EVA film, and a TPT (polyvinyl fluoride composite film) backsheet, which are assembled and laminated together, and then framed with an aluminum alloy frame.

[0003] Existing technology discloses an integrated photovoltaic module structure, which includes a secondary waterproof membrane, a photovoltaic module integrated on the front side of the secondary waterproof membrane, and an adhesive layer disposed between the front side of the secondary waterproof membrane and the photovoltaic module. A hot air welding area is provided on the back side of the secondary waterproof membrane. Hot air welding is performed by attaching the hot air welding area on the back side of the secondary waterproof membrane to the hot air welding area on the front side of the main waterproof membrane on the roof structure, thereby fixing the photovoltaic module to the roof structure. This method improves the stability of the photovoltaic module connection compared to structural adhesive bonding.

[0004] A search revealed an existing patent (publication number: CN218352434U) that discloses a building-integrated photovoltaic (BIPV) module support. In use, a first return spring engages with a first rectangular rod, and a locking block engages with a first slot, allowing for simultaneous adjustment of the lengths of the two longitudinal rods. This enables adaptive adjustment based on the size of the photovoltaic panels to meet usage requirements. However, the inventors discovered the following problem with the existing technology during the development of this invention: In use, the horizontal and vertical rods are positioned relative to the building roof. During positioning, the supporting surface formed by the horizontal and vertical rods is parallel to the roof. Under this condition, when the roof is horizontal or its angle is unsuitable for the required angle of sunlight, it is difficult to meet the installation requirements of the photovoltaic panels.

[0007] To achieve the above objectives, the technical solution adopted by the present invention is as follows: An integrated structure for a frame cavity heat dissipation photovoltaic module includes an integrated photovoltaic structure, a triangular support base, a lifting column, and a photovoltaic layout beam; The integrated photovoltaic structure consists of an aluminum alloy frame, a photovoltaic structure, and a heat dissipation cavity frame. The heat dissipation cavity frame is fixedly installed inside the aluminum alloy frame, and the photovoltaic structure is installed on the aluminum alloy frame and wraps the heat dissipation cavity frame. At least four inverted T-shaped sliders arranged in a rectangular array are fixedly connected to the bottom of the aluminum alloy frame. The top of the lifting column is fixedly connected to the bottom of the photovoltaic layout beam. The bottom end of the lifting column is movably installed on the triangular support base. A limit opening is opened at the top of the photovoltaic layout beam, and the inverted T-shaped sliders are limited to slide within the limit opening.

[0008] Preferably, the photovoltaic structure includes solar cells, tempered glass, an insulating layer, and a heat insulation plate. The tempered glass is bonded to the solar cells, and the solar cells are fixedly installed on the upper surface of the heat dissipation cavity frame. The insulating layer is fixedly connected to the heat insulation plate, and the insulating layer is fixedly connected to the lower surface of the heat dissipation cavity frame.

[0009] Preferably, the reinforced glass, battery cell, heat dissipation cavity frame, insulating layer, and heat insulation plate are sequentially encapsulated within an aluminum alloy frame from top to bottom.

[0010] Preferably, the heat dissipation cavity frame has a chamber inside, and a drive motor is fixedly installed in the chamber. The output end of the drive motor is fixedly connected to a second gear. The bottom of the heat dissipation cavity frame has several evenly distributed heat dissipation holes. A fan shaft is rotatably installed inside the heat dissipation cavity frame. A first gear is fixedly installed on the fan shaft, and the second gear meshes with the first gear for transmission.

[0011] Preferably, a shape memory alloy spring is fixedly connected to the cavity, and a first metal plate is fixedly connected to the other end of the shape memory alloy spring. The first metal plate is slidably connected to the cavity, and a second metal plate is fixedly connected to the inner wall of the cavity, with the second metal plate located above the first metal plate.

[0012] Preferably, the first metal sheet and the second metal sheet are electrically connected to the drive motor.

[0013] Preferably, the triangular support base has a linear slide rail groove, and a guide shaft is fixedly installed in the linear slide rail groove. Two symmetrically arranged hinged movable seats are slidably installed on the guide shaft, and the hinged movable seats are detachably installed on the triangular support base by positioning screws. An inclined frame is movably connected to the hinged movable seat, and a piston support rod is movably connected to the other end of the inclined frame. The other end of the piston support rod is hinged to the lifting column.

[0014] Preferably, the top of the aluminum alloy frame is provided with a mating groove, and a locking cover is fixedly installed in the mating groove by fastening bolts. The middle part of the locking cover is made of elastic material, and two adjacent aluminum alloy frames are aligned and connected by the locking cover.

[0015] In view of this, compared with the prior art, the beneficial effects of the present invention are: (i) In this application, the integrated photovoltaic structure is composed of aluminum alloy frame, heat insulation board, insulation layer, solar cells, tempered glass, heat dissipation cavity frame and other structures. The structure is stable and firm. The heat insulation board can be waterproof, windproof and heat-insulating. The solar cells can generate both electricity and heat energy, improve the comprehensive utilization efficiency of solar energy, meet the user's electricity demand and have broad prospects.

[0016] (ii) In this application, the shape memory alloy spring has the benefit of detecting temperature. If the temperature of the photovoltaic module rises, the shape memory alloy spring will extend, causing the first metal sheet to slide in the cavity and contact and press against the second metal sheet, thereby starting the drive motor. The drive motor drives the first gear to rotate. Under the meshing transmission action of the first gear and the second gear, the fan shaft will rotate, thereby dissipating the internal heat through the heat dissipation holes to quickly reduce the temperature of the photovoltaic module.

[0017] (III) In this application, the inverted T-shaped slider at the lower end of the integrated photovoltaic structure is limited in the limiting opening of the photovoltaic layout beam, so that it can be laid out and supported. The triangular support base and the lifting column provide support force and make the local area relatively stable and prevent it from tilting. The height of the integrated photovoltaic structure can also be adjusted according to actual needs. The hinged movable seat can slide on the guide shaft, that is, the distance between the two hinged movable seats in the linear slide rail groove changes. The smaller the distance, the greater the height of the integrated photovoltaic structure, and vice versa. Moreover, the integrated photovoltaic structure can also be combined, making it flexible and versatile. Attached Figure Description
